About Equity Capital Markets Law in Villares de la Reina, Spain

Equity Capital Markets (ECM) refers to the area of financial law and practice that focuses on raising capital for companies through the sale of equity, typically shares, to investors. In Villares de la Reina, Spain, ECM activities are governed by both national and European Union regulations, given Spain's membership in the EU. The local market follows the regulatory framework established by the Comisión Nacional del Mercado de Valores (CNMV), the Spanish securities market regulator. While Villares de la Reina itself is a smaller locality, businesses and individuals here may still participate in equity capital markets when seeking to raise funds, invest, or ensure compliance with securities regulations. This area of law often involves legal aspects of public offerings, private placements, shareholder rights, regulatory disclosures, and corporate governance.

Local Laws Overview

While equity capital markets in Villares de la Reina operate under Spain’s national legal framework, there are specific regulations and procedures that participants must adhere to:

  • Spanish Securities Market Law - Outlines rules for public offerings, prospectus requirements, and ongoing reporting.
  • CNMV Regulations - The Comisión Nacional del Mercado de Valores enforces regulations to protect market integrity and investors.
  • EU Directives and Regulations - As part of the EU, Spanish ECM activity is influenced by directives such as MiFID II, MAR (Market Abuse Regulation), and the Prospectus Regulation.
  • Local Corporate Law - The Spanish Companies Act regulates corporate governance and shareholders’ rights, with implications for equity offerings.
  • Market Abuse Laws - Prohibit insider trading and market manipulation, with strict penalties for violations.
  • Taxation - The local and national tax implications of ECM activities must be assessed for compliance.

Although major securities offerings often occur in large cities, private placements and smaller fundraising rounds may be conducted by businesses based in Villares de la Reina. Compliance with these laws and regulations is essential to avoid sanctions and protect participants' interests.

Frequently Asked Questions

What is Equity Capital Markets law?

Equity Capital Markets law covers the legal frameworks and rules regarding raising capital through the issuance and sale of shares or similar equity instruments, ensuring transparency, investor protection, and market stability.

Do I need legal advice to sell shares in my Villares de la Reina company?

Yes, legal advice is recommended to ensure compliance with regulations, prepare necessary documentation, and protect your interests during the sale or issuance of shares.

Who regulates equity offerings in Villares de la Reina?

The main regulator is the Comisión Nacional del Mercado de Valores (CNMV), which oversees equity offerings and compliance with securities laws throughout Spain.

What are the main risks of participating in equity offerings?

Risks include regulatory breaches, inadequate disclosures, shareholder disputes, and potential liability for misleading information. Legal guidance can help mitigate these risks.

What is the difference between a public offering and a private placement?

A public offering is open to all investors and requires regulatory approval and disclosure, while a private placement targets a limited group of investors with less stringent requirements but often involves more negotiation.

What disclosures are required when making a public equity offering?

You must provide a prospectus outlining the company’s financials, risks, and details of the offering, approved by the CNMV. Additional continuous disclosure obligations may also apply.
